9 arrested for allegedly selling alcohol to teens

-

The Montgomery County Precinct 4 Constable’s Office made nine arrests Wednesday night during a sting in which teens posed as if they were trying to purchase alcohol from different area businesses.

Precinct 4 deputies checked 61 establishm­ents, primarily on the east side of the county, for compliance. Of these businesses, 85 percent were found to be following the law by declining to sell alcohol to those younger than age 21, according to Precinct 4.

Those found in noncomplia­nce include four in New Caney, two in Kingwood, two in Porter and one in Conroe. All but one were listed as gas stations.
